ISLAMABAD: A former member of the PCB’s board of governors filed a petition in Lahore High Court on Wednesday against the election of Zaka Ashraf as the new Pakistan Cricket Board chairman.
Mohammad Anwar says in his petition that “unbridled powers are conferred upon the patron for the appointment of the chairman without following the open and transparent selection process.” The PCB’s board of governors earlier backed Ashraf’s appointment after he was recommended by a four-member nomination committee of the PCB.
Pakistan President Asif Ali Zardari, who is also the patron of the PCB, had shortlisted Ashraf and Aftab Ahmad Khan — a former chairman of Lahore Stock Exchange — for the post.
